Infineon Technologies (OTCMKTS:IFNNY – Get Free Report) is expected to issue its resultson Wednesday, August 5th. Analysts expect Infineon Technologies to announce earnings of $0.48 per share and revenue of $4.7767 billion for the quarter.
Infineon Technologies (OTCMKTS:IFNNY – Get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day, May 6th. The technology company reported $0.40 earnings per share for the quarter, missing the consensus estimate of $0.41 by ($0.01). Infineon Technologies had a return on equity of 11.07% and a net margin of 7.84%.The company had revenue of $4.48 billion for the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$4.46 billion. On average, analysts expect Infineon Technologies to post $2 EPS for the current fiscal year and $3 EPS for the next fiscal year.
Infineon Technologies Price Performance
Shares of OTCMKTS IFNNY opened at $66.19 on Wednesday.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.37, a current ratio of 1.59 and a quick ratio of 0.90. The company has a market cap of $86.26 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 64.89, a price-to-earnings-growth ratio of 0.83 and a beta of 2.22. The stock’s 50-day moving average is $86.35 and its two-hundred day moving average is $64.88. Infineon Technologies has a 1-year low of $35.89 and a 1-year high of $103.28.

Infineon Technologies Company Profile
Infineon Technologies AG (OTCMKTS:IFNNY) is a global semiconductor manufacturer that develops, manufactures and markets a broad range of semiconductor and system solutions. The company’s product portfolio includes power semiconductors and modules, microcontrollers and system-on-chip (SoC) solutions, analog and mixed-signal components, sensors and security controllers. Infineon’s technologies are used to enable energy-efficient power conversion, electrification, connectivity and secure data processing across multiple end markets.
Infineon was formed as a spin-off from Siemens AG in 1999 and is headquartered near Munich in Neubiberg, Germany.
